TelemetryTV
"Delivers engaging digital signage content and control."
Focused on Digital Signage & Display Management .
TelemetryTV delivers engaging digital signage content across multiple screens. It lets marketers manage digital booths, interactive kiosks, and IPTV streaming simultaneously. The platform integrates various content types with 70+ turnkey apps. Enterprises can control their screen networks remotely with minimal fuss.
Less manual labor
TelemetryTV claims that it streamlines digital signage and kiosk content management, app orchestration, and device maintenance at an enterprise scale.
Engaging visuals
TelemetryTV claims that it allows users to create informative and engaging visuals in minutes with over 70 turnkey apps.
Advanced capabilities
TelemetryTV claims that it can level up IPTV streaming by blending it with digital signage capabilities like ads and branded videos.
Intersection
"Out-of-home advertising for public spaces"
Focused on Venue-Based Digital Networks .
Intersection connects digital and physical advertising by leveraging transit and public spaces. It partners with cities and brands to offer strategic out-of-home media that enhances consumer interaction. Their platform helps brands boost awareness and engagement through targeted campaigns in high-traffic urban environments.
High-impact media offerings
Intersection claims that their Expedia OOH campaign elevates brand recall 47% compared to competitors, proving its effectiveness.
Significant audience engagement
Intersection claims that their Pharma brand campaign saw a 75% lift in prescription performance due to strategic placement.
Revenue-driven ad strategies
Intersection claims that an online grocery delivery brand saw 144k in incremental revenue from their OOH campaign, outperforming rivals.
